| 內容簡介: |
Matilda is a brilliant and sensitive child, but her parents
think of her only as a nuisance. Even before she is five years old,
she has read Dickens and Hemingway and still her parents think of
her as a pest. So she decides to get back at them. Her
platinum-haired mother and car salesman father are no match for her
sharp genius, and neither is the cruel headmistress Miss
Trunchbull. And then she child prodigy discovers she has an
extraordinary psychic power that can save her school and especially
the lovely kindergarten teacher, Miss Honey.

| 關於作者: |
Roald Dahl, the best-loved of children''s writers, was born in
Wales of Norwegian parents. His books continue to be bestsellers,
despite his death in 1990, and total UK sales are 55 million
worldwide! Quentin Blake is one of the best-known and best-loved
children''s illustrators and it''s impossible now to think of Roald
Dahl''s writings without imagining Quentin Blake''s
illustrations.
